ICE: Bakkt Will Go Live in December Pending ‘Regulatory Approval’

New York Stock Exchange owner Intercontinental Exchange (ICE) has announced its “regulated ecosystem” for cryptocurrency, Bakkt, would launch one month late. Bitcoin Futures Postponed In a notice issued October 22, ICE confirmed Bakkt’s first product would now go live on December 12, not in November as originally forecast.
